How they compare
American Samoa currently reports 0.007 number per person against 0.0037 number per person in Latin America & the Caribbean (IDA & IBRD countries), a difference of 0.0033 number per person.
That makes American Samoa's figure about 1.9 times Latin America & the Caribbean (IDA & IBRD countries)'s.
Across all 9 years both countries report, American Samoa has been ahead every year.
American Samoa ranks 12th and Latin America & the Caribbean (IDA & IBRD countries) ranks 11th of 196 countries.
American Samoa has averaged higher in every one of the 2 decades both report.

About this data
Teachers in primary education, female (number) divided by Population, total, matched on country and year. Neither publisher issues this ratio as a series; it is computed here from both.
